The Uttar Pradesh Subordinate Services Selection Commission (UPSSSC) has released the official notification for the recruitment of Scientific Assistant and Laboratory Assistant (Lab Assistant) posts in the Forensic Science Laboratory (FSL).
A total of 208 vacancies have been announced under Advertisement No. 15/2026. The online application process will begin on 27 July 2026 and continue until 17 August 2026. Candidates who meet the eligibility criteria can apply online through the official UPSSSC website.

Important Dates
Candidates should keep track of all important events to avoid missing any deadline.
- Notification Release Date: 25 July 2026
- Online Application Start Date: 27 July 2026
- Last Date to Apply Online: 17 August 2026
- Last Date for Fee Payment: 17 August 2026
- Application Correction Last Date: 24 August 2026
- Exam Date: To be announced later
- Admit Card Release: Before the examination
- Result Declaration: Will be updated after the exam

Age Limit
The age will be calculated as on 01 July 2026.
| Criteria | Age |
|---|---|
| Minimum Age | 21 Years |
| Maximum Age | 40 Years |
Age Relaxation
Age relaxation will be provided to reserved category candidates as per the rules of the Uttar Pradesh Subordinate Services Selection Commission (UPSSSC).

Educational Qualification
To apply for UPSSSC Forensic Science Laboratory Recruitment 2026, candidates must fulfill the following eligibility conditions:
- Must have qualified UPSSSC PET.
- Should possess any one of the following qualifications:
- B.Sc. in Biology
- B.Sc. in Physics
- B.Sc. in Chemistry
- B.Sc. in Forensic Science
- B.Tech in the relevant discipline
- B.Sc. with ‘A’ Level Diploma in Computer Science

Vacancy Details
A total of 208 vacancies have been announced.
| Post Name | Vacancy |
|---|---|
| Scientific Assistant (Regular) | 134 |
| Scientific Assistant (Special Recruitment) | 13 |
| Laboratory Assistant (Regular) | 56 |
| Laboratory Assistant (Special Recruitment) | 5 |
| Total | 208 |
These vacancies are distributed across regular and special recruitment categories. Category-wise reservation details should be checked in the official notification.
Selection Process
The selection process for UPSSSC Forensic Science Laboratory Recruitment 2026 consists of multiple stages.
1. UP PET 2025 Shortlisting
Candidates will first be shortlisted based on their UPSSSC PET 2025 score.
2. Main Written Examination
Shortlisted candidates will be called for the mains examination conducted by UPSSSC.
3. Document Verification
Candidates qualifying the written examination will have to produce original documents for verification.
4. Final Merit List
The final selection will be based on performance in the recruitment process and successful document verification.
